Neurodiffeq
Visit Toolneurodiffeq is a PyTorch-based library for solving differential equations using neural networks. It enables continuous and differentiable solutions for ODEs and PDEs.
At a glance
Trending
neurodiffeq is a PyTorch-based library for solving differential equations using neural networks. It enables continuous and differentiable solutions for ODEs and PDEs.
Trending
About
neurodiffeq is an open-source Python library built on PyTorch, designed for solving ordinary and partial differential equations (ODEs and PDEs) using neural networks. It provides a flexible framework for implementing existing techniques of using artificial neural networks (ANNs) to approximate solutions. Unlike traditional numerical methods, neurodiffeq aims to compute continuous and differentiable solutions. The library supports various features including solving systems of ODEs and PDEs, handling initial and boundary conditions, and customizing network architectures. It also offers tools for monitoring training progress, implementing transfer learning, and defining custom sampling strategies for training points. Additionally, neurodiffeq supports solving solution bundles and inverse problems, making it suitable for complex scientific and engineering applications.
Capabilities
Pricing & Plans
Open Source
Free
FAQs
Trending
Also listed in